I really don't get people that say rubbish like it's hard to tell the difference between 30 and 60fps, or our eyes can only see 30 most. Play a PC game and use the console to lock the frame rate to 30 and try looking around with the mouse in CSS for example, then lock the frame rate to 60 and do the same. Big difference.
There's also a difference from 60-120, less pronounced from 30-60 but a bit smoother nonetheless. 1080p is still the best resolution on PC for sp...

If you want the cheaper option out of PS4/XboxOne you really go with a good PC instead, no monthly subscription costs. Initial costs are higher sure but it's actually cheaper than if you paid for say 10 games & a few years sub fees of the online service on a console.
Games are £10 cheaper almost always over the console version, there's £100 saved over a console with just 10 games. Then online sub fees, given a few years over another £100.
